Ad management for sites past 25,000 pageviews
Raptive, which was AdThrive until 2024, sells ads on behalf of sites that have enough traffic to be worth a salesperson. Rates per thousand views run well above what a self-serve network pays, and the company handles layout, video units and direct deals. The catch is the door: a site under the pageview floor cannot apply.
Our note
The reason to move here from AdSense is the rate per thousand views, not the features. Ask for the revenue split in writing before switching, because it is the one number the site will not tell you.

Ad server you download and run yourself
Revive Adserver is software you install on your own hosting, so it does the counting rather than the selling. Campaigns, zones, targeting and delivery reports all live on a server you control, which means nothing sits between you and the advertiser and nothing takes a share of what you invoice. Setting it up is a PHP application and a database, and that is a real afternoon of work. Publishers who have already sold the slot are who this is for.

Our note
Budget for the maintenance rather than the licence. The software is free and the ongoing work is not, so this pays off for a site running ads continuously and rarely for one selling a sponsorship a quarter. If the server side is the objection, AdButler and Broadstreet do the same job as a subscription.
